Analysis
Chile recorded 17,720 t for total fao — wood pulp — import quantity in 2018.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 17.2% on the previous year and up 18.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total fao — wood pulp — import quantity in Chile peaked at 37,177 t in 2011 and was at its lowest, 6,000 t, in 2009.
That places Chile 68th out of 155 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 22 years of available data.
